--- Comment #1 from Michael <sky...@quantentunnel.de> ---
Sounds interesting and useful. Can we create a custom combined QDoubleScrollbar
with similar interface and shape as a normal scrollbar and then successively
replace existing scrollbars where useful? The top slider of the horizontal
version would set the absolute value. The lower scrollbar's slider is always
centered and dragging it would alter the linked value by 1/50th per step
(configurable by an attribute). After releasing the slider, it will snap back
to the center, taking the new value as basis. Normal value-set slot and similar
affect only the top, absolute slider.
